%X Apply AFM to study the best situation observed the fixed cells in the air and the living cells in buffer solution in real time. Useing AFM to observe the cells treated with different fixative and the same fixative but different concentration as well as the cells without treated with any fixative. Imagine with good quality can be acquired when cells were treated with 0.5%-1% glutaraldehyde for 15 min then washed with Hanks solution. Thus, the imagine obtained from the living cells in the Hanks solution is poorer than that of cells fixed in the air, but they can be kept in the living state. Utilize the ATM to acquire imagines with high resolution of living cells, the improvement on the preparation of the cells and the observation system is necessary.
